Buying Guide

  • Fill and loft: Down-alternative fills are common in hotel-style pillows and balance softness with support. Look for blends that maintain shape without flattening quickly.
  • Firmness and sleep position: Side sleepers typically prefer medium to medium-firm loft to support neck alignment; back sleepers may need a slightly firmer feel to prevent neck strain; stomach sleepers often favor a softer pillow.
  • Cooling and breathability: Look for breathable covers and fibers designed to promote airflow, especially if you tend to overheat at night.
  • Care and durability: Machine-washable pillows with durable covers help maintain hygiene and longevity. Gusseted designs often hold loft longer over time.
  • Allergen considerations: Oeko-Tex and other certifications indicate safer textile standards that may matter for sensitive sleepers.
  • Size options: Queen and King sizes accommodate different bed dimensions and sleeping styles; ensure you choose a size that matches your bed and personal comfort preferences.
  • Maintenance tips: Fluff pillows daily to restore loft; air out new pillows to reduce any initial odors; replace every 1–3 years depending on use and fill type.
